Taxation and Regulatory Compliance

Does Medicare Cover B12 Shots?

Unravel Medicare's guidelines for B12 injections. Discover what determines coverage, your potential costs, and key situations for non-coverage.

Medicare is a federal health insurance program for individuals aged 65 or older, younger people with certain disabilities, and people with End-Stage Renal Disease. This article explains when Medicare covers B12 injections, outlining specific requirements and costs.

Medicare Coverage Criteria for B12 Shots

Medicare provides coverage for vitamin B12 injections when a licensed medical professional determines they are medically necessary to diagnose or treat a specific disease, condition, or injury. These injections are covered under Medicare Part B, which addresses medical services and outpatient care. If you receive the shots in a doctor’s office or clinic, Part B covers them. However, if the injections are administered during a hospital stay or in a skilled nursing facility as part of your treatment plan, Medicare Part A, which covers hospital insurance, may provide coverage.

Medical necessity means the treatment is considered appropriate and essential for your health. Conditions that qualify for B12 shot coverage include pernicious anemia, a condition where the body cannot absorb vitamin B12 from food, or certain gastrointestinal disorders that lead to malabsorption. Other qualifying conditions include a history of low blood levels of vitamin B12 or treatments with specific chemotherapy drugs, such as pemetrexed or pralatrexate, where B12 injections help reduce side effects. For example, with pemetrexed, one intramuscular injection of vitamin B12 is covered before the first dose and then every three cycles.

The Centers for Medicare & Medicaid Services (CMS) guidelines specify that vitamin B12 injections are covered when there is a documented history of low serum B12 levels or conditions causing such deficiency. The injections must be administered by a qualified healthcare professional in an approved outpatient facility to be eligible for coverage. Your healthcare provider must certify that the B12 injections are required to treat or prevent a health condition, and both the provider and the facility must accept Medicare assignment.

Understanding Your Costs for Covered B12 Shots

When Medicare Part B covers your B12 shots, you have certain out-of-pocket costs. For 2025, the standard Medicare Part B deductible is $257 per year. After you meet this annual deductible, Medicare pays 80% of the Medicare-approved amount for the service, and you are responsible for the remaining 20% coinsurance. This 20% coinsurance applies to each Medicare-approved service or item, and there is no annual limit on how much you might pay in coinsurance under Original Medicare.

If you have a Medicare Advantage (Part C) plan, your out-of-pocket costs for covered B12 shots may differ. Medicare Advantage plans are offered by private insurance companies approved by Medicare and must provide at least the same level of coverage as Original Medicare. However, these plans often have different cost-sharing structures, such as fixed copayments instead of a 20% coinsurance, and may include additional benefits. Your specific costs will depend on your plan’s design, including its network requirements and whether the B12 injection is included in your plan’s formulary or list of covered services.

Medicare Supplement Insurance (Medigap) policies can help cover some of the out-of-pocket costs associated with Original Medicare, such as deductibles, copayments, and coinsurance. If your B12 shot is covered by Original Medicare, a Medigap policy may help pay your share of the costs, depending on the specific plan you have. These policies are designed to work in conjunction with Original Medicare, reducing your financial responsibility for covered services.

When Medicare Does Not Cover B12 Shots

Medicare does not cover B12 injections if they are not considered medically necessary. This means that if the shots are sought for general wellness, to boost energy levels, for anti-aging purposes, or for weight loss, they will not be covered, as they are not considered medically necessary.

Furthermore, over-the-counter B12 supplements, whether in pill form or as self-administered injections without a prescription and documented medical necessity, are not covered by Medicare. While Medicare Part D plans cover prescription drugs, they do not cover vitamins, minerals, and supplements, even if prescribed by a doctor. This distinction is important because B12 injections, when covered, fall under medical procedures (Part B or A), not prescription drugs.

Medicare also explicitly excludes coverage for B12 injections used to strengthen foot tendons or ligaments, even if a doctor recommends them for peripheral neuropathy, due to insufficient research on effectiveness. If Medicare does not cover your B12 shot, Medigap policies also will not provide payment for it. Beneficiaries should always confirm with their doctor and Medicare plan administrator whether a B12 injection is considered medically necessary for their specific situation to avoid unexpected costs.

Previous

How Long Does It Take for Checks to Clear?

Back to Taxation and Regulatory Compliance
Next

How Much Tax Is Taken Out of a Paycheck in Arizona?